Jeddah- King Salman has sent a cable of congratulations to German Federal Chancellor Angela Merkel following her re-election and to Singaporean President Halimah Yacub for winning the presidential elections.

For his part,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man, Deputy Premier and Minister of Defense, has also sent a cable of congratulations to the Singaporean President for winning the elections and to Chancellor Merkel.

On the other hand, King Salman issued a royal order promoting and appointing 39 judges at the Ministry of Justice at various ranks.

Minister of Justice Walid bin Mohammed al-Samaani has expressed his gratitude and appreciation to the King for his continued support for the judiciary.
